1. The Interface is non-custodial
Plume is a purely non-custodial, front-end interface that helps you view on-chain market data and construct blockchain transactions. Plume does not take custody of your assets, does not hold your private keys, and cannot access, move, freeze, or recover your funds. All transactions are initiated and cryptographically signed by you using your own wallet, and are executed by public smart contracts on the Robinhood Chain that we do not control.

4. Assumption of risk
Trading digital assets — and especially newly created or “meme” tokens — is extremely risky. You acknowledge and accept, among other things:
- Prices are highly volatile; you may lose some or all of your funds.
- Tokens may be illiquid, malicious, mislabeled, or created to defraud (“rug pulls”). We do not vet, endorse, or guarantee any token.
- Smart contracts may contain bugs or be exploited; transactions on public blockchains are generally irreversible.
- Blockchain networks, wallets, and third-party services may fail, be delayed, or be attacked.
5. Fees
Trades executed through the Interface may include a platform fee collected by Plume, in addition to liquidity-pool fees charged by the underlying decentralized exchange and network gas costs. Applicable fees are disclosed in the trade preview before you sign. Fees may change; the fee in effect at the time of your transaction applies.
